Flask extensions are pluggable helper libraries/packages, which add commonly used web application functionalities to a Flask application. Use this tag for questions regarding such Flask extensions, both existing ones, and for implementing your own.

learn more… | top users | synonyms

0
votes
0answers
32 views

Bootstrap navbar-form using Flask-Nav

Putting together a python flask app and want to know if it is possible to embed a bootstrap navbar-form control into the navigation bar implemented using Flask-Nav? I can get a nav bar but can't ...
0
votes
1answer
19 views

How to load templates from Flask extension

I'm developing a flask extension following this tutorial. The part of my extension are also templates. I want, by default, to use templates from flask extension unless user overrides them in a main ...
2
votes
1answer
24 views

Apply common custom authentication functionality to multiple Flask projects

I've created a class which authenticates users based on our company's user server. I'd like to apply it to any of our Flask apps which use Flask-Login rather than repeating the code in each project. ...
1
vote
1answer
349 views

ImportError: No module named flaskext.sqlalchemy

I am trying to use the Sign in with SteamID snippet from the Flask site. However, I get ImportError: No module named flaskext.sqlalchemy when I try to run it, and PyCharm says Uresolved reference ...
0
votes
0answers
191 views

In a Flask application, Redis server is used for session storage, how to find specific user session..?

In my Flask based web application, redis server is been used as the session storage. When a user logs in, the userId would be stored in to the session and would be kept until the user is active. The ...
1
vote
2answers
80 views

Jinja2 extension outputs escaped html instead of html tag

I'm trying to write a simple jinja2 extension that'll render a <meta> tag in the page with some property and content attr. It looks something like this: from jinja2 import nodes from jinja2.ext ...
1
vote
1answer
294 views

Flask: token-based authorization

I am building a basic app with Flask: it has a unique route that requests just a token authentication, i.e. if the token provided in the headers is correct, then the request is satisfied. To do so, I ...
2
votes
1answer
32 views

MongoAlchemy StringField unexpectedly replaced with QueryField?

I've been struggling with an odd bug while working with MongoAlchemy. I have a name = db.StringField() on my Participant model. Most of the time it works fine, but for some reason, the field is ...
1
vote
0answers
128 views

flask-assets; how can I make it regenerate scss every time when debug is on?

Here is how I set up flask-assets for scss: def configure_extensions(app): # Web Assets from app.extensions import assets scss = Bundle( 'scss/all.scss', filters='scss', ...
1
vote
1answer
386 views

Can't DELETE when POST, PUT, and GET works, AngularJS-CORS, Flask-CORS

I'm at a loss, i cant understand on how come DELETE requests are not coming through when POST, PUT and GET works just fine. And I'm pretty sure that I already did every bit configuration necessary for ...
0
votes
1answer
181 views

How to use Flask-admin with flask-principal(security) to handle users by roles?

I already have custom adminindex with flask-login and I have some sqlalchemy modelviews. I just use is_accessible() to handle what to show: login form or modelviews. class ...
1
vote
1answer
2k views

how to use flask-cache and memcached?

an example for flask-cache with type "simple" below but how can i use flask-cache with memcache ? I need ur help thank you :) from flask import Flask import random # import the flask extension from ...
0
votes
1answer
840 views

python flask ImportError: No module named views.login

I have a app named flaskr. When I want to import views.login` from views. it gives me error: File "C:\Projects\flaskr\flaskr.py", line 28, in <module> from flaskr.views.login import ...
0
votes
1answer
94 views

In the flask-wtf, How to use value of form in the POST process?

i'm new to flask-wtf and i'm encountering problem of Form for POST request. I have a Form called MyForm which contains fields matched with keys of post parameters. So, I have initialized Form with ...
1
vote
0answers
101 views

Flask-oauth unable to retrieve user timeline

I was just following up this tutorial Flask-OAuth in creating a twitter connected application... The application works well and good upto authentication phase, and i am able to log the user in and ...
1
vote
1answer
4k views

ImportError: No module named flask.ext.restless

I'm trying to make Restful endpoints for a sqlalchemy database. But for some reason it can't find the Flask Restless extension. When I run the file I get this error: Traceback (most recent call ...
0
votes
1answer
64 views

How to break on errors when using Flasks XMLRPC Handler?

I'm using XMLRPC to call Python functions in Flask from a browser. When using the Flask XMLRPCHandler extention, all Python errors that are raised by the underlying code are caught by the library and ...
0
votes
1answer
279 views

can`t install whoosh alchemy

I can`t seem to install whoosh alchemy for the life of me. reference: http://pythonhosted.org/Flask-WhooshAlchemy/ . Anyway, i'm following ...
2
votes
1answer
330 views

Passing web request context transparently to a celery task

I've a multi-tenant setup where I'd like to pass certain customer specific information, specifically request.host to the celery task, where ideally it should be available in a global variable. Is ...
2
votes
2answers
204 views

Flask OpenID unittest

I'm trying to write a unit test for my flask app for OpenID but upon calling oid.try_login(<oid provider>, <params>) I get an error: RuntimeError: <class ...
0
votes
1answer
394 views

Flask sendmail not showing any errors, but no email received

I have a Python Flask app setup and running on CherryPy (hosted on Digital Ocean, OS: Debian GNU/Linux 7.0). I'm using Flask Sendmail to send mails, ran the app and tried sending the email, it does ...
0
votes
0answers
488 views

Dynamically modify the form layout in flask-admin based on a field input

I want to hide/show specific fields in the Flask-Admin form based on the user input on a particular field in the form. How can I do this? For example, I would like to hide the 'Name' field when ...
0
votes
1answer
198 views

Can we specify parameters for unless function in cached function(in Flask-Cache)

From Flask-Cache Documentation, cached function takes following parameters - timeout,key_prefix, unless. Unless is descibed as unless – Default None. Cache will always execute the caching ...
2
votes
1answer
2k views

How to disable Flask-Cache caching

I meet a problem while using Flask-Cache. I need to make caching on need basis, by defining a configuration variable which user can set for enable or disable caching. I'm using Flask-Cache for ...
-1
votes
1answer
382 views

Python Flask - Login - UndefinedError: 'None' has no attribute 'is_authenticated'

Am using Python , Flask-Login, The below line from a Flask html {% if current_user.is_authenticated() % throws below error in Ubuntu OS, and works fine in Windows OS(W7) File ...
10
votes
1answer
6k views

Flask RESTful API multiple and complex endpoints

In my Flask-RESTful API, imagine I have two objects, users and cities. It is a 1-to-many relationship. Now when I create my API and add resources to it, all I can seem to do is map very easy and ...
2
votes
2answers
2k views

What datatype should I use for image in my flask sqlite database?

So I have this db.model in my sqlite database in Flask. It looks like this: class Drink(db.Model): id = db.Column(db.Integer, primary_key = True) name = db.Column(db.String(64), index = True) ...
1
vote
1answer
2k views

PUT curl request returns bad URI (flask-RESTful)

I am trying to get my feet wet in API development. I am taking most of my notes from This article. So far, I have no issues doing curl requests for GET, POST, or DELETE. PUT requests, though, are ...
1
vote
1answer
415 views

Example of flask-autoindex and lazy loading

I currently have this in my script: index = AutoIndex(app, browse_root=dir_to_index, add_url_rules=False) @app.route('/indexed') @app.route('/<path:path>') def autoindex(app=None, path='.'): ...
1
vote
1answer
415 views

How to make flask extensions support i18n?

I am developing a app which using flask and some extensions like flask-peewee, flask-wtf, etc.. The problem is, I want to translate strings in these extensions into Chinese, how to modify these ...
0
votes
1answer
474 views

Flask + Oauthlib for Twitter login : error

I'm using Python3 + Flask + OAuthlib in virtualenv to get the Twitter token and token_secret in order to start working with my application. I'm copying the example hosted on OAuthlib twitter just ...
0
votes
0answers
195 views

Import Flask Issue with Python File

When I run the file below I get this error: Traceback (most recent call last): File "/Users/msk/bssproject/sendmail.py", line 1, in <module> from flask import Flask, render_template, ...
5
votes
2answers
1k views

What's the point of the “is_authenticated” method used in Flask-Login?

I'm working through the Flask Mega-Tutorial right now and I've come across this bit of code: class User(db.Model): id = db.Column(db.Integer, primary_key = True) nickname = ...
2
votes
2answers
3k views

How to handle “413: Request Entity Too Large” in python flask server

I'm using Flask-uploads to upload files to my Flask server. The max size allowed is set by using flaskext.uploads.patch_request_class(app, 16 * 1024 * 1024). My client application (A unit test) uses ...
0
votes
1answer
283 views

Initializing flask-admin's fileadmin after a request

Consider the following use case, that I'm trying to implement. I'm using Flask, Flask-SQLAlchemy to store user data in a SQLite db, and Flask-Admin, for its File Admin feature. The flow is like this: ...
2
votes
2answers
987 views

Flask-Admin ModelView isn't handling foreign keys right (blank drop down)

Flask beginner here. I have a little Flask app using the following model: class Question(db.Model): __tablename__ = 'questions' id = db.Column(db.Integer, primary_key=True) text = ...
1
vote
1answer
157 views

Flask-Security throws Operational Error(No Such Table)

I'm trying to use Flask-Security in a more organized application than the example that is given in Flask-Sec's docs. Using the format: \proj __init.py__ views.py models.py config.py I have ...
6
votes
3answers
11k views

How to track the current user in flask-login?

I m trying to use the current user in my view from flask-login. So i tried to g object I m assigning flask.ext.login.current_user to g object @pot.before_request def load_users(): g.user = ...
4
votes
2answers
1k views

Flask-RESTful how to add_resource and pass it non-global data

In the Flask-RESTful example application posted here, the TODOS collection is a global variable. After the Todo Resource is registered: api.add_resource(Todo, '/todos/<string:todo_id>') The ...
0
votes
1answer
115 views

Python Flask URL Logic for 2 different scripts and different views

I am new to flask(using it with nginx) and I am trying to understand the URL logic. I have 2 python scripts.... /site/myapp.py and /site/bar.py. I have three questions, please: If, I want to run ...
0
votes
0answers
1k views

Flask: ImportError: No module named flask.ext.login

I am new to flask and I am trying to use flask-login to manage user authentication in my application along with Google plus sign in. I using flask.ext.login in my application but it shows me ...
0
votes
1answer
262 views

Skip Login Page if Session Exists [closed]

How to Skip Login Page if Active Session Exists in Flask Application. Currently i have the Flask Application, after the successful login, am redirecting the Page to Index - http://example.com/ --> ...
3
votes
1answer
462 views

flask-sqlalchemy cross database with “dynamic” schema

I'm attempting to use the "application factory" pattern from flask, but I seem to have a chicken-and-egg problem with my models. http://flask.pocoo.org/docs/patterns/appfactories/ I am importing my ...
0
votes
1answer
153 views

Python Flask Session with Login

Is it possible to create Flask Sessions without Login Fields, For Example user can enter only Email address in User Name Field, which will create Session with certain expiration time, till the ...
2
votes
1answer
552 views

Flask - Gevent Error

I came across the following error, while trying to start a Flask-GEvent app. My OS - W7 64 bit C:\Users\raghul\workspace\test>python run.py Traceback (most recent call last): File "run.py", ...
1
vote
2answers
293 views

auto importing python classes in flask shell not working as expected

So I have a flask app structured in this manner calvin % tree -L 3 . . ├── README ├── alembic │   ├── README │   ├── env.py │   ├── env.pyc │   ├── script.py.mako │   └── versions ├── alembic.ini ├── ...
0
votes
1answer
429 views

flask-classy and peewee, metaclass conflict error

I'm trying to get my user class to work with both BaseModel and FlaskView. This results in the metaclass conflict error and I can't solve it. Things I have tried to fix the problem: This didn't ...
4
votes
1answer
212 views

Flask SQLAlchemy - Need Help Mapping 3 Classes together

So I've spent some time on this and keep running around in circles and getting nowhere so I figured I'd come to the experts! Using Flask 0.9 and SQLAlchemy 0.7.9 I'm attempting to create a Gallery ...
7
votes
3answers
2k views

Unable to create models on Flask-admin

I'm creating a simple blog on Flask and I'm trying to implement Flask-Admin to manage my posts. If I go to the admin area I can see a list of all my post from the DB but when I try to create a new one ...
0
votes
1answer
469 views

How to utilize the Instagram API with in Flask framework?

So I'm trying to make a simple app using the Flask framework and the Instagram API. I have my application set up and everything is working well. But how can I import the Instagram module in my ...